Over the last couple of days, the 20 Democratic candidates running for president have faced off in two debates. I've watched both nights, and I'll be interested to see how the new polls position the candidates.
Here's how I think it played out.
Wednesday night, former Vice President Joe Biden, regained his footing and looked much more on his game than he did in the previous debate, more than holding his own standing next to Senator Kamala Harris, who went after him on segregation last time. His stock is up.
Harris, who made big strides in the last debate, was under fire from several of her fellow Democrats. Wednesday, she came off as defensive and angry in my opinion. She lost ground.
Senator Cory Booker was up and down. He lost points talking down to Biden, but I suspect gained them back calling for impeachment proceedings against President Trump to begin now.
The other big gainer was Elizabeth Warren, who was much more aggressive presenting and defending her ideas on healthcare and immigration.
While Bernie Sanders’ message we've heard before, and I doubt he moved the needle much.
Bottom line, Joe Biden and Elizabeth Warren, to me, looked like the big gainers in this round of debates.
